The size of Bonny Hills is approximately 21.8 square kilometres. It has 3 parks covering nearly 37.8% of total area. The population of Bonny Hills in 2016 was 2971 people. By 2021 the population was 3045 showing a population growth of 2.5%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Bonny Hills is 60-69 years. Households in Bonny Hills are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Bonny Hills work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 81.30% of the homes in Bonny Hills were owner-occupied compared with 81.70% in 2016.
